PHMSA uses specific criterion to identify which incidents are significant from a pipeline safety viewpoint.
PHMSA defines Significant Incidents as those incidents reported by pipeline operators when any of the following conditions are met:
- fatality or injury requiring in-patient hospitalization
- $50,000 or more in total costs, measured in 1984 dollars
- highly volatile liquid releases of 5 barrels or more or other liquid releases of 50 barrels or more
- liquid releases resulting in an unintentional fire or explosion
PHMSA established a cost reporting threshold of $50,000 for gas pipeline incidents in 1984. Since then, inflation and the rapid rise in the cost of natural gas have caused the cost of incidents to rise significantly along with an increase in the number of incidents reported. To account for the cost increases, PHMSA now considers incidents significant from a cost perspective if they exceed a total cost of $50,000 in 1984 dollars.
We have converted the cost of gas lost during a pipeline incident using the Energy Information Administration, Natural Gas City Gate Prices.(A) (1) For all other costs, we applied the Bureau of Economic Analysis, Government Printing Office inflation values.(A) (2) The costs shown in the tables are in adjusted dollars.

There is also a designation for Serious Incident which counts only incidents involving a fatality or injury. See Serious Pipeline Incidents for information on this smaller subset of incidents.

Notes
- Costs in the current year (2008) are nominal (as reported). The costs for incidents prior to 2008 are presented in 2007 dollars. Cost of Gas lost is indexed via the Energy Information Administration, Natural Gas City Gate Prices. All other costs are adjusted via the Bureau of Economic Analysis, Government Printing Office inflation values.
- For years 2002 and later, property damage is estimated as the sum of all public and private costs reported in the 30-day incident report. For years prior to 2002, accident report forms did not include a breakdown of public and private costs so property damage for these years is the reported total property damage field in the report. All costs prior to 2008 are expressed in 2007 dollars. Costs in current year (2008) are nominal.
- Net Barrels Lost applies only to Liquid incidents and is the difference between Gross Barrels Lost and Barrels Recovered.
- Does not include 1,851 injuries that required medical treatment reported for the October, 1994 accidents that were caused by severe flooding near Houston, Texas.
- Approximately 94% of the Property Damage for Gas Distribution Incidents in 2005 was caused by flooding in New Orleans. The $466.5 million associated with this incident represents lost gas and operator property damage, but does not include damage to public and private property caused by the flooding.
